Where are natural magnetic and electric forces found?

Natural magnetic forces are found in objects like magnets, Earth's magnetic field, and in some animals like migratory birds. Natural electric forces are found in lightning bolts, the static electricity that builds up in clouds, and in the bioelectrical signals that control our bodies.

Is magnetic force the same as dispersion forces?

No, magnetic force and dispersion forces are not the same. Magnetic force arises from the interaction between magnetic fields or magnetic materials, while dispersion forces are weak intermolecular forces caused by temporary fluctuations in electron distribution within atoms or molecules.


What is the invisible area where the forces of magnetic attraction or repulsion can be detected?

The magnetic field is the invisible area where the forces of magnetic attraction or repulsion can be detected. This field extends around a magnet and can exert forces on other magnetic objects within its influence.


How do you compare and contrast electric forces and magnetic forces?

Electric forces and magnetic forces are both fundamental forces in nature that act on charged particles. Electric forces are created by the presence of electric charges, either attracting opposite charges or repelling like charges. Magnetic forces, on the other hand, are created by moving electric charges or magnetic materials, attracting or repelling based on the orientation of the magnetic field. While both forces involve the interaction of charged particles, electric forces are static and act on stationary charges, while magnetic forces are dynamic and act on moving charges.
